Other Names:-Nappy rash,Diaper dermatitis
Definition:
Diaper rash  is a generic term applied to skin rashes in the diaper area that are caused by various skin disorders and/or irritants.

Generic rash or irritant diaper dermatitis (IDD) is characterized by joined patches of erythema and scaling mainly seen on the convex surfaces, with the skin folds spared.

{Diaper dermatitis with secondary bacterial or fungal involvement tends to spread to concave surfaces (i.e. skin folds), as well as convex surfaces, and often exhibits a central red, beefy erythema with satellite pustules around the border (Hockenberry, 2003).}

Diaper rash  is a red, patchy irritation found on baby’s skin in the genital area, the folds of the thighs and the buttocks.Almost every baby will get diaper rash at least once during the first 3 years of life, with the majority of these babies 9-12 months old. .

Diaper rash appears on the skin under a diaper. Diaper rash typically occurs in infants and children younger than 2 years, but the rash can also be seen in people who are incontinent or paralyzed. Read more about the causes, symptoms, and treatments for diaper rash.

Symptoms:
Diaper rash is characterized by the following:

*Skin signs. Diaper rash is marked by red, puffy and tender-looking skin in the diaper region — buttocks, thighs and genitals.
*Changes in your baby’s disposition. You may notice your baby seems more uncomfortable than usual, especially during diaper changes. A baby with a diaper rash often fusses or cries when the diaper area is washed or touched.

Diaper rashes can occur intermittently, anytime your child wears diapers, but they’re more common in babies during their first 15 months, especially between 8 and 10 months of age.

When to visit  a doctor:-
Diaper rash is usually easily treated and improves within a few days after starting home treatment. If your baby’s skin doesn’t improve after a few days of home treatment with over-the-counter ointment and more frequent diaper changes, talk to your doctor. Sometimes, diaper rash leads to secondary infections that may require prescription medications.

Have your child examined if:

*The rash is severe
*The rash worsens despite home treatment
Also see your child’s doctor if the rash occurs along with any of the following:

*Fever
*Blisters or boils
*A rash that extends beyond the diaper area
*Pus or weeping discharge


Causes:

Babies are so susceptible to diaper rash that wet and soiled diapers can irritate baby’s delicate skin. Naturally, if  baby is in a wet diaper for too long, she or he will be more prone to getting a rash.

Some of the most common causes of diaper rash to be aware of are:

*Irritation due to bowel movements
*Irritation due to moisture from sweat and urine
(even the most absorbent diapers leave some wetness behind)
*Not drying the skin thoroughly after a diaper change
*Diaper chafing/friction
*Diarrhea, which may be caused by antibiotics
*Change in food or introducing new foods

Irritant diaper dermatitis develops when skin is exposed to prolonged wetness, decreased skin pH caused by urine and feces, and resulting breakdown of the stratum corneum, or outermost layer of the skin. In adults, the stratum corneum is composed of 25 to 30 layers of flattened dead keratinocytes, which are continuously shed and replaced from below. These dead cells are interlaid with lipids secreted by the stratum granulosum just underneath, which help to make this layer of the skin a waterproof barrier. The stratum corneum’s function is to reduce water loss, repel water, protect deeper layers of the skin from injury and to repel microbial invasion of the skin (Tortora and Grabowski, 2003). In infants, this layer of the skin is much thinner and more easily disrupted.

Effects of urine:-

Although wetness alone macerates the skin, softening the stratum corneum and greatly increasing susceptibility to friction injury, urine has an additional impact on skin integrity because of its effect on skin pH. While studies show that ammonia alone is only a mild skin irritant, when urea breaks down in the presence of fecal urease it increases skin acidity (lower pH), which in turn promotes the activity of fecal enzymes such as protease and lipase (Atherton, 2004; Wolf, Wolf, Tuzun and Tuzun, 2001). These fecal enzymes increase the skin’s permeability to bile salts and act as irritants in and of themselves.

There is no detectable difference in rates of diaper rash in conventional disposable diaper wearers and reusable cloth diaper wearers. “Babies wearing superabsorbent disposable diapers with a central gelling material have fewer episodes of diaper dermatitis compared with their counterparts wearing cloth diapers. However, keep in mind that superabsorbent diapers contain dyes that were suspected to cause allergic contact dermatitis (ACD).” [1] (Kazzi, 2006) Whether wearing cloth or disposable diapers they should be changed frequently to prevent diaper rash, even if they don’t feel wet.

Effects of diet:-

The interaction between fecal enzyme activity and IDD explains the observation that infant diet and diaper rash are linked, since fecal enzymes are in turn affected by diet. Breast-fed babies, for example, have a lower incidence of diaper rash, possibly because their stools have lower pH and lower enzymatic activity (Hockenberry, 2003). Diaper rash is also most likely to be diagnosed in infants 8–12 months old, perhaps in response to an increase in eating solid foods and dietary changes around that age that affect fecal composition. Any time an infant’s diet undergoes a significant change (i.e. from breast milk to formula or from milk to solids) there appears to be an increased likelihood of diaper rash (Atherton and Mills, 2004).

The link between feces and IDD is also apparent in the observation that infants are more susceptible to developing diaper rash after treatment with antibiotics, which affect the intestinal microflora (Borkowski, 2004; Gupta & Skinner, 2004). Also, there is an increased incidence of diaper rash in infants who have suffered from diarrhea in the previous 48 hours, which may be because fecal enzymes such as lipase and protease are more active in feces which have passed rapidly through the gastrointestinal tract (Atherton, 2004).

The incidence of diaper rash is lower among breastfed infants—perhaps due to the less acidic nature of their urine and stool. (Kazzi, 2006)

Treatments:-

The most effective treatment, although not the most practical one, is to discontinue use of diapers, allowing the affected skin to air out. Thorough drying of the skin before diapering is a good preventive measure, since it’s the excess moisture, either from urine and feces or from sweating, that sets the conditions for a diaper rash to occur. Various moisture-absorbing powders, such as talcum or starch, also help prevention.

Another approach is to block moisture from reaching the skin, and commonly recommended remedies using this approach include oil-based protectants or barrier cream, various over-the-counter “diaper creams”, petroleum jelly and other oils. Such sealants sometimes accomplish the opposite if the skin is not thoroughly dry, in which case they serve to seal the moisture inside the skin rather than outside.

Over-the-counter products:-

Various diaper rash medications are available without a prescription. Talk to your doctor or pharmacist for specific recommendations. Some popular over-the-counter ointments are:

*A + D
*Balmex
*Desitin
*Hydrocortisone
*Zinc oxide paste

Zinc oxide is the active ingredient in many diaper rash creams. These products are usually applied in a thin layer to the irritated region throughout the day to soothe and protect your baby’s skin. Zinc oxide can also be used to prevent diaper rash on normal, healthy skin.

Zinc oxide-based ointments are quite effective, especially in prevention, because they have both a drying and an astringent effect on the skin, being mildly antiseptic without causing irritation.

In persistent or especially bad rashes, an antifungal cream often has to be used. In cases that the rash is more of an irritation, a mild topical corticosteroid preparation, e.g. hydrocortisone cream, is used. As it is often difficult to tell a fungal infection apart from a mere skin irritation, many physicians prefer an antifungal-and-corticosteroid combination cream.

Some sources claim that diaper rash is more common with cloth diapers, yet others claim that the type of diaper makes no difference, but that cloth diapers can speed the healing process. In truth the material of the diaper is relevant inasmuch as it can wick and keep moisture away from the baby’s skin.

Prevention:

A few simple strategies can help decrease the likelihood of diaper rash developing on your baby’s skin:

*Change diapers often. Remove dirty diapers promptly. If your child is in child care, ask staff members to do the same.
*Rinse your baby’s bottom with water as part of each diaper change. You can use a sink, tub or water bottle for this purpose. Moist washcloths and cotton balls also can aid in cleaning the skin. Don’t use wipes that contain alcohol or fragrance.
*Pat your baby dry with a clean towel. Don’t scrub your baby’s bottom. Scrubbing can further irritate the skin.
*Don’t overtighten diapers. Diapers that are too tight prevent airflow into the diaper region, setting up a moist environment favorable to diaper rashes. Tightfitting diapers can also cause chafing at the waist or thighs.
*Give your baby’s bottom more time without a diaper. When possible, let your baby go without a diaper. Exposing skin to air is a natural and gentle way to let it dry. To avoid messy accidents, try laying your baby on a large towel and engage in some playtime while he or she is bare-bottomed.
*Wash cloth diapers carefully. Pre-soak heavily soiled cloth diapers and use hot water to wash them. Use a mild detergent and skip the fabric softeners and dryer sheets because they can contain fragrances that may irritate your baby’s skin. Double rinse your baby’s diapers if your child already has a diaper rash or is prone to developing diaper rash. If you use a diaper service to clean your baby’s diapers, make sure the diaper service takes these steps as well.
*Consider using ointment regularly. If your baby gets rashes often, apply a barrier ointment during each diaper change to prevent skin irritation. Petroleum jelly and zinc oxide are the time-proven ingredients included in many prepared diaper ointments. Using these products on clear skin helps keep it in good condition.
*After changing diapers, wash your hands well. Hand washing can prevent the spread of bacteria or yeast to other parts of your baby’s body, to you or to other children.

Cloth or disposable diapers:-
Many parents wonder about what kind of diapers to use. When it comes to preventing diaper rash, there’s no compelling evidence that cloth diapers are better than disposable diapers or vice versa, though disposables may keep baby’s skin slightly drier. Because there’s no one best diaper — use whatever works best for you and your baby. If one brand of disposable diaper irritates your baby’s skin, try another.

Whether you use cloth diapers, disposables or both kinds, always change your baby as soon as possible after he or she soils the diaper to keep the bottom as clean and dry as possible.

Botanical Name : Allium ursinum
Family : Alliaceae
Genus :Allium
Kingdom: Plantae
Order:
Asparagales
Species: A. ursinum
Other Names:Ramsons,  buckrams, wild garlic, broad-leaved garlic, wood garlic, sremuš or bear’s garlic

Habitat  : Much of Europe, including Britain, east to the Caucasus and W. Asia.  Damp soils in woods, copses, valleys and similar moist shady localities.Woodland Garden; Dappled Shade; Shady Edge; Deep Shade; Hedgerow;  Common in woods and shady places, often carpeting the ground in Spring.


Description:

Allium ursinum  grows in deciduous woodlands with moist soils, preferring slightly acidic conditions. They flower before deciduous trees leaf in the spring, filling the air with their characteristic garlic-like scent. The stem is triangular in shape and the leaves are similar to those of the lily of the valley. Unlike the related crow garlic and field garlic, the flower-head contains no bulbils, only flowers. Bulb grows to 0.3m by 0.3m.

click to see…….(01)....(1).…...(2)…....(3).……..(4).…....(5)..
It is hardy to zone 5 and is not frost tender. It is in leaf from February to June, in flower from May to June, and the seeds ripen from May to July. The flowers are hermaphrodite (have both male and female organs) and are pollinated by Bees, insects.(Flower diameter c 1.6 cm). The broad leaves are completely unlike those of Crow Garlic or any other British Allium species.  Flower-buds at first wrapped in pair of brown papery bracts.  Stem 3-cornered (corners sometimes very rounded)

The plant prefers light (sandy) and medium (loamy) soils. The plant prefers acid, neutral and basic (alkaline) soils. It can grow in full shade (deep woodland) semi-shade (light woodland) or no shade. It requires moist soil.

Cultivation:
Prefers woodland conditions in a moist well-drained soil. Plants are often found in the wild growing in quite wet situations. When growing in suitable conditions, wild garlic forms a dense carpet of growth in the spring and can be a very invasive plant. It dies down in early summer, however, allowing other plants to grow in the same space. The bulbs should be planted fairly deeply. The seeds are dispersed by ants. Grows well with most plants, especially roses, carrots, beet and chamomile, but it inhibits the growth of legumes. This plant is a bad companion for alfalfa, each species negatively affecting the other. Members of this genus are rarely if ever troubled by browsing deer.

Propagation:
Seed – best sown as soon as it is ripe either in situ or in a cold frame. It germinates quickly and can be grown on in the greenhouse for the first year, planting out the dormant bulbs in the late summer of the following year. Stored seed can be sown in spring in a greenhouse. Division in summer after the plants have died down. Very easy, the divisions can be planted out straight into their permanent positions.

Edible Uses
Edible Parts: Flowers; Leaves; Root.
Leaves – raw or cooked. Usually available from late January. One report says that they have an overpowering garlic odour that dissipates on cooking, though our experience is that they are considerably milder than garlic. The leaves make a very nice addition to salads, and are especially welcome as a vital and fresh green leaf in the middle of winter or as an ingredient for pesto in lieu of basil. Flowers – raw or cooked. These are somewhat stronger than the leaves, in small quantities they make a decorative and very tasty addition to salads[K]. The flowering heads can still be eaten as the seed pods are forming, though the flavour gets even stronger as the seeds ripen. Bulb – raw or cooked. A fairly strong garlic flavour, though it is quite small and fiddly to harvest. The bulbs can be harvested at any time the plant is dormant from early summer to early winter. Harvested in early summer, they will store for at least 6 months. The bulbs can be up to 4cm long and 1cm in diameter. The small green bulbils are used as a caper substitute.

The stems are preserved by salting and eaten as a salad in Russia. The bulbs and flowers are also very tasty.

Allium ursinum leaves are also used as fodder. Cows that have fed on ramsons give milk that tastes slightly of garlic, and butter made from this milk used to be very popular in 19th century Switzerland.

The first evidence of the human use of Allium ursinum comes from the mesolithic settlement of Barkaer (Denmark) where an impression of a leaf has been found. In the Swiss neolithic settlement of Thayngen-Weier (Cortaillod culture) there is a high concentration of ramsons pollen in the settlement layer, interpreted by some as evidence for the use of ramsons as fodder.


Medicinal  Actions & Uses:-

Anthelmintic; Antiasthmatic; Anticholesterolemic; Antiseptic; Antispasmodic; Astringent; Cholagogue; Depurative; Diaphoretic; Diuretic; Expectorant; Febrifuge; Hypotensive; Rubefacient; Stimulant; Stomachic; Tonic; Vasodilator.

Ramsons has most of the health benefits of the cultivated garlic, A. sativum, though it is weaker in action. It is therefore a very beneficial addition to the diet, promoting the general health of the body when used regularly. It is particularly effective in reducing high blood pressure and blood cholesterol levels[9]. It is recognised as having a good effect on fermentative dyspepsia. All parts of the plant can be used, but the bulb is most active. The plant is anthelmintic, antiasthmatic, anticholesterolemic, antiseptic, antispasmodic, astringent, cholagogue, depuritive, diaphoretic, diuretic, expectorant, febrifuge, hypotensive, rubefacient, stimulant, stomachic, tonic and vasodilator. Ramsons ease stomach pain and are tonic to the digestion, so they can be used in the treatment of diarrhoea, colic, wind, indigestion and loss of appetite. The whole herb can be used in an infusion against threadworms, either ingested or given as an enema. The herb is also beneficial in the treatment of asthma, bronchitis and emphysema. The juice is used as an aid to weight loss and can also be applied externally to rheumatic and arthritic joints where its mild irritant action and stimulation to the local circulation can be of benefit.

Although largely unknown in the United States, in 1989, A. ursinum was called “the new star” of garlic in the German health journal Therapiewoche (Therapy Week) and in 1992, was declared the European medicinal “Plant of the Year” by the Association for the Protection and Research on European Medicinal Plants.  Allium ursinum contains much more ajoene and an about twentyfold higher content of adenosine than its ‘cultivated cousin.’ Just these substances are the ones to which, according to recent studies, an essential part of the known allium effects such as reduction of cholesterine, inhibition of thombocyte-aggregation, drop in blood pressure, improvement of blood-rheology and fibrinolysis are attributed.  A. ursinum has all the benefits of the A. sativum products that are found on the market. However, A. ursinum has three advantages over this domesticated garlic: 1) It has more of the active substances ; 2) It has active substances not found in cultivated garlic, or found only when large quantities are taken; 3) It is odorless. What distinguishes wild garlic from its garlic relative is, above all, the aroma. Although fields of wild garlic can be identified from afar by their characteristic odor, you are generally spared from ‘garlic breath’ if you eat wild garlic leaves.  Wild garlic also regulates the digestion and prevents problems caused by the iron intake. Professor Holger Kiesewetter of the Homburg University Clinic has now found that one gram of wild garlic per day increases blood circulation and significantly improves blood flow.   Wild Garlic cleanses the blood and intestines. It improves the intestinal flora and is effective against acne, fungus and eczema. It also lowers high blood pressure, fights arteriosclerosis, and increases the body’s immune system.  Because ramsons ease stomach pain and are tonic to the digestion, they have been used for diarrhea, colic, gas, indigestion and loss of appetite.  The whole herb is used in an infusion against threadworms, either ingested or given as an enema.  Ramsons are also thought to be beneficial for asthma, bronchitis and emphysema.  The juice is used as an aid to losing weight.  Applied externally, the juice is a mild irritant.  It stimulates local circulation and may be of benefit in treating rheumatic and arthritic joints.

Other Uses
Disinfectant; Repellent.

The juice of the plant is used as a moth repellent. The whole plant is said to repel insects and moles. The juice of the plant has been used as a general household disinfectant.


Known Hazards :
There have been cases of poisoning caused by the consumption, in very large quantities and by some mammals, of this species. Dogs seem to be particularly susceptible.

Similarity to poisonous plants
:
Allium ursinum  leaves are easily mistaken for lily of the valley, sometimes also those of Colchicum autumnale and Arum maculatum. All three are poisonous and possibly deadly. A good means of positively identifying ramsons is grinding the leaves between one’s fingers, which should produce a garlic-like smell. When the leaves of ramsons and Arum maculatum first sprout they look similar, however unfolded Arum maculatum leaves have irregular edges and many deep veins while ramsons leaves are convex with a single main vein. The leaves of lily of the valley come from a single purple stem, while the ramsons leaves have individual green-coloured stems.

Rogue, fraud, charlatan. Words we often use to describe the roadside palmist. Can anyone say what the creases, lines and stars etched on our palms mean? Or if they do mean anything at all?
……….....CLICK & SEE
Some people, it seems, can say much about your life by “reading” your palm.

Welcome to the world of medical palmistry, a branch of science based on documented and proven scientific observations.

A detailed examination of the palm does provide valuable clues to a person’s medical history, lifestyle, diseases and life expectancy. Palms and fingers have characteristic creases, whorls, arches and loops. These are unique in each individual and never identical, even in twins. One of the oldest biometric methods of establishing positive identity is by using fingerprints.

“Palmar creases” form in an unborn baby as it holds its hands tightly clenched during the 12th week. Normally this forms three palmar creases or lines. Any physical, medical or drug-induced injury to the foetus during the first three months is reflected permanently as abnormal palmar creases. This can be picked up on ultrasound examination after the 12th week. If the creases are abnormal, the foetus should be closely monitored for associated abnormalities in the kidney, heart and other organ

Sometimes the upper two lines fuse to form a single palmar crease or simian line that stretches across the open palm. A single palmar crease can be present in one out of 30 apparently normal people. It is more common in males and is usually present only on one hand. One or both parents of these children may have the abnormal crease on one hand. This is a minor aberration and warrants monitoring as these children may reveal mild abnormalities in other organs in later life. It is also associated with certain chromosomal anomalies, the most common of which is Down’s Syndrome (Trisomy 21).

Not all abnormal palmar creases are hereditary or genetic. Alcoholic women who continue to drink during pregnancy can produce children with “foetal alcohol syndrome” and a single palmar crease.

People with mental illnesses have more open loops and fewer whorls on their finger tips. Those prone to chronic diseases like leprosy and tuberculosis also tend to have only two lines on the palm, with the abnormal line just above the thumb.

Normally, a person has 10 fingers and toes. In one in 1,000 births, there may be extra digits, separate, complete, incomplete or fused. These defects can be associated with other internal congenital malformations, and so a detailed examination must be done for any affected newborn.

Marfans syndrome is a genetic disorder in which the person has “arachnodactyly” or abnormally long fingers like spider legs. This can be diagnosed before birth through ultrasound.

Congenital hypothyroidism, certain renal diseases and some forms of dwarfism are linked with a “tripartiate” hand — where the index, middle and ring fingers are the same length.

Cigarette smokers, people suffering from chronic respiratory ailments, and those with congenital heart disease may have blue nails. Some lung diseases like bronchiectasis, and chronic intestinal diseases may bend the nail like a convex parrot beak, a condition called “clubbing”. Jaundice causes the skin of the palms to turn yellow. Carotenemia produces a similar appearance. It is a harmless condition and is caused by an excess consumption of yellow carotene containing fruits and vegetables.

Hormone levels in the uterus also influences finger length. A person (irrespective of sex) with the index finger shorter than the ring finger will have had more testosterone (male hormone) while in the womb, and a person with an index finger longer than the ring finger will have had more eostrogen (female hormone). Professional women, especially women scientists, tend to have higher levels of testosterone vis-a-vis their oestrogen level, making their brains closer to those of men in general. The converse is true with men working in the fine arts and social sciences.

The position in which we hold our palms is a reflection of the body mass index or BMI (weight in kilogram divided by height in metre squared). A BMI more than 30 is diagnostic of obesity. Such people tend to hold their hands with the thumbs facing backwards as they stand. Overweight people with a BMI between 25 and 30 hold their arms with the thumb facing sideways. People of normal weight with a BMI between 20 and 25 stand with their palms facing forwards.

So, remember, your palms will reveal a lot about your health, but only if you go to a medical palmist.

Botanical Name: Allium unifolium
Family  : Alliaceae
Genus  : Allium
Synonyms : Allium grandisceptrum – Davidson.
Kingdom:: Plantae
Order  : Asparagales
Species: A. unifolium

Habitat: South-western N. AmericaCalifornia and Oregon. Moist soils in pine or mixed evergreen forest in the coastal ranges of California. Cultivated Beds;

Description:
Bulb growing to 0.6m by 0.1m.
It is hardy to zone 8 and is not frost tender. It is in flower from June to July. The flowers are hermaphrodite (have both male and female organs) and are pollinated by Bees, insects..

CLICK & SEE THE PICTURES

The plant prefers light (sandy) and medium (loamy) soils and requires well-drained soil. The plant prefers acid, neutral and basic (alkaline) soils. It cannot grow in the shade. It requires dry or moist soil.

Cultivation:-
Prefers a hot dry sunny position in a light, rich well-drained soil[90, 200]. This species is difficult to maintain under cultivation in Britain, our weather is probably too wet and cool for it to really thrive. The plant has a summer resting period when it should be kept dry and so it is best grown in a cold greenhouse or bulb frame . Placing a cloche over outdoor-grown plants in the summer, especially after flowering, will help to ripen the bulbs . Most members of this genus are intolerant of competition from other growing plants . This species is not fully hardy in Britain and is unlikely to survive in the colder parts of the country. It is only marginally hardy in N.W. England. A new bulb is formed annually, the old one withering away. Grows well with most plants, especially roses, carrots, beet and chamomile, but it inhibits the growth of legumes. This plant is a bad companion for alfalfa, each species negatively affecting the other. Members of this genus are rarely if ever troubled by browsing deer.

Propagation:-

Seed – sow spring in a cold frame. Prick out the seedlings into individual pots when they are large enough to handle – if you want to produce clumps more quickly then put three plants in each pot. Grow them on in the greenhouse for at least their first winter and plant them out into their permanent positions in spring once they are growing vigorously and are large enough. Division in spring. The plants divide successfully at any time in the growing season, pot up the divisions in a cold frame or greenhouse until they are growing well and then plant them out into their permanent positions

Edible Uses:-
Edible Parts: Flowers; Leaves; Root.

Bulb – raw or cooked. The bulbs are 10 – 15mm in diameter. Together with the young shoots, they are fried and eaten. Leaves – raw or cooked. Flowers – raw. Used as a garnish on salads.

Medicinal Uses :-
Although no specific mention of medicinal uses has been seen for this species, members of this genus are in general very healthy additions to the diet. They contain sulphur compounds (which give them their onion flavour) and when added to the diet on a regular basis they help reduce blood cholesterol levels, act as a tonic to the digestive system and also tonify the circulatory system .

Other Uses:-
Repellent.

The juice of the plant is used as a moth repellent. The whole plant is said to repel insects and moles.

Known Hazards :   Although no individual reports regarding this species have been seen, there have been cases of poisoning caused by the consumption, in very large quantities and by some mammals, of certain members of this genus. Dogs seem to be particularly susceptible.

Roller Enhances a Leg Stretch

[amazon_link asins=’B01696AOH2,B00FP1SXLM’ template=’ProductCarousel’ store=’finmeacur-20′ marketplace=’US’ link_id=’08e9aa99-0f79-11e7-8e73-cf5964a2cf50′]

[amazon_link asins=’B01CI2V2KY,B00N4UXI6G’ template=’ProductCarousel’ store=’finmeacur-20′ marketplace=’US’ link_id=’a9975a8b-0f78-11e7-a6b6-ab6948268f88′]

For a more intense stretch in the backs of your thighs and calves, try elevating your foot on a roller. But it’s important to put only your lower ankle and heel on top of the roller; this avoids any pressure on your Achilles tendon.
CLICK & SEE THE PICTURES
STEP-1. Sit upright on the floor with your left leg straight in front of you and your left heel on top of the roller. Bend your right knee and position your right foot against the inside of your left knee (if your left knee tends to hyperextend, place your right foot directly under your left knee for support). Inhale, sit up tall and reach your arms overhead.

STEP-2. On an exhale, maintain a long spine as you tilt forward, hinging at the hips. Keep your left leg straight and rest your fingertips on the roller. Hold this stretch for 10 to 20 seconds while breathing fully. Focus on feeling the stretch in the back of your left thigh and calf. You might feel a stretch in your back and hips too. Switch legs and repeat.
